**Q: How do idempotency keys work for payment retries?**

Tillford's gateway (Payhollow) dedupes on the key for 48 hours. Same key + same body = cached response, no double charge. Different body = 409. Generate keys client-side, one per logical payment attempt. Inspecting the dedupe store in prod requires the recovery passphrase, shown directly below.

strongbox words: druath-quenael

Subject: Memtrace cut-over complete

Team,

Cut-over to Memtrace v2 for GPU memory profiling finished last night. Old v1 agents are disabled; any tickets referencing v1 dashboards should be closed as resolved-by-migration. Sampling overhead is now under 2% and allocation traces include kernel names. Known gap: profiles older than 30 days were not migrated. Point customers at the v2 docs for setup questions. For reference when troubleshooting, the agent now runs with the following configuration.

settings of bagaf-bawip:
[aldax]
port = 5000
region = south-4
host = aldax.brasklabs.corp
team = brivan
timeout_ms = 2000
retries = 2

Account recovery for the Quillhaven wiki follows role-based access rules: only users holding the steward role may restore locked accounts, and contractors are granted steward rights for their engagement period only. Before performing a restore, verify the requester's role in the access panel and record the action in the recovery log. If the access panel itself is locked out, the break-glass console will prompt you once; it accepts only the recovery passphrase that appears directly below this paragraph.

unlock words, fahof-tawif: fenwyn-istath